IBM Support

PH31084: ABEND S0C4 S0C6 PROCESSING OPTIM.MASK() ERRORS

A fix is available

Subscribe

You can track all active APARs for this component.

 

APAR status

  • Closed as program error.

Error description

  • Customer is processing data using a Column Map with a CM PROC
    which invokes the optim.mask() function. The mask request string
    is not syntactically valid and Optim attempts to produce an
    error message.
    The error processing corrupts storage and ends with
    ABEND S0C4 or ABEND S0C6.
    

Local fix

Problem summary

  • ****************************************************************
    * USERS AFFECTED: All Optim users working with Column Maps and *
    *                 CM PROCEDUREs.                               *
    ****************************************************************
    * PROBLEM DESCRIPTION: Optim may produce large diagnostic      *
    *                      messages while validating the CM        *
    *                      PROCEDUREs. Excessive length of the     *
    *                      messages may cause memory corruption    *
    *                      and lead to an ABEND.                   *
    ****************************************************************
    Memory corruption may be caused by messages with excessive
    length.
    

Problem conclusion

  • Optim processing logic will be corrected to allow for long
    diagnostic messages.
    

Temporary fix

Comments

APAR Information

  • APAR number

    PH31084

  • Reported component name

    OPTIM MOVE FOR

  • Reported component ID

    5655V0700

  • Reported release

    B70

  • Status

    CLOSED PER

  • PE

    NoPE

  • HIPER

    NoHIPER

  • Special Attention

    NoSpecatt / Xsystem

  • Submitted date

    2020-10-29

  • Closed date

    2020-11-13

  • Last modified date

    2020-12-01

  • APAR is sysrouted FROM one or more of the following:

    PH31083

  • APAR is sysrouted TO one or more of the following:

Modules/Macros

  • FOP9APIM FOPCFPMN FOPCXLIB FOPHSTM  FOPMAIN  FOPMAMAI FOPMCOLA
    FOPMCOLP FOPMDPRC FOPMECMN FOPMMUNU FOPMSELM FOPOMN   FOPZFMMN
    

Fix information

  • Fixed component name

    OPTIM MOVE FOR

  • Fixed component ID

    5655V0700

Applicable component levels

  • RB70 PSY UI72585

       UP20/11/17 P F011

Fix is available

  • Select the PTF appropriate for your component level. You will be required to sign in. Distribution on physical media is not available in all countries.

[{"Business Unit":{"code":"BU054","label":"Systems w\/TPS"},"Product":{"code":"SG19M","label":"APARs - z\/OS environment"},"Platform":[{"code":"PF054","label":"z\/OS"}],"Version":"B70"}]

Document Information

Modified date:
02 December 2020